1,1,6,6-Tetraphenylhexa-2,4-diyne-1,6-diol (H) forms inclusion compounds wi
th furan (1 and 2). tetrahydrofuran (3) and thiophene (4). 1, H . (FUR)-F-1
/2 (H : G = 1:1/2), is a true clathrate, with the furan guest located in a
cage formed by the host. The remaining structures (H:G = 1:2) 2, H . 2FUR,
3, H . 2THF and 4, H . 2THIO are isostructural with guests located in chann
els. Selectivity and guest exchange reactions have been analysed and correl
ated to the topologies of the inclusion compounds.
